Dimorph is a term commonly used to describe objects or living organisms that have two distinct forms or structures. Synonyms for dimorph include dimorphic, dimerous, dichotomous, double, bifurcate, bilaterally symmetrical, two-faced, and dualistic. These terms all refer to the concept of something having two distinct parts or forms. In biology, dimorph can describe the physical differences between male and female animals of the same species, or the differences between generations of a species. In geology, dimorph can describe mineral crystals with two distinct forms. Whatever the context, the use of a synonym for dimorph can add nuance and precision to your writing.
